Solution

The correct options are
A Hg2+2
C Pb2+
Hg2+2andPb2+ give white precipitate with HCI viz Hg2Cl2andPbCl2. Hg2+ gives HgCl2 which is soluble. Similarly, FeCl2 is also soluble. So, cations that precipitates are Hg2+2andPb2+.
